Each energy level is given a … WebThe first shell (of all atoms) has 1 subshell of s-orbitals containing 1 s orbital. This means that the first shell can hold 2 electrons. The second shell has 2 subshells: 1 s-orbital and 3 p-orbitals. This means that the second shell can hold 8 total electrons. Web2.5: Arrangement of Electron (Shell Model) An electron shell is the outside part of an atom around the atomic nucleus. It is a group of atomic orbitals with the same value of the principal quantum number n. Electron shells have one or more electron subshells, or sublevels. WebIn chemistry and atomic physics, an electron shell, or principal energy level, may be thought of as the orbit of one or more electrons around an atom's nucleus. WebValence electrons are the electrons in the outermost shell, or energy level, of an atom. For example, oxygen has six valence electrons, two in the 2s subshell and four in the 2p subshell. We can write the configuration of oxygen's valence electrons as 2s²2p⁴. Created by Sal Khan. Sort by: WebThe Principal Quantum Number (\(n\)) The principal quantum number, \(n\), designates the principal electron shell. Because n describes the most probable distance of the electrons from the nucleus, the larger the number n is, the farther the electron is from the nucleus, the larger the size of the orbital, and the larger the atom is.n can be any positive integer …

WebSep 6, 2024 · Draw a small circle and write the symbol in the centre. This represents the nucleus. Draw a circle around the nucleus. This is the first electron shell. Add up to two electrons to the first electron shell. Electrons are usually represented by a dot or cross. Draw another circle around the first shell. The farther a shell is from the nucleus, the larger it is, the more electrons it can hold, and the higher the energies of those electrons. The first shell (closest to the nucleus) can hold two electrons. The second shell can hold 8 electrons.

Many models describe the way protons and neutrons are arranged inside a nucleus. One of the most successful and simple to understand is the shell model.In this model the protons and neutrons occupy separate systems of shells, analogous to the shells in which electrons are found outside the nucleus.
